1. Understanding Pre-Surgical Dietary Preparation for Gastric Sleeve

Understanding Pre-Surgical Dietary Preparation for Gastric Sleeve

The pre-surgical diet, often called the liver-shrinking diet, is a critical and non-negotiable component of preparation for a vertical sleeve gastrectomy (VSG). Its primary objectives are to reduce liver size and visceral fat, thereby improving surgical safety and outcomes. A smaller, less fatty liver is more pliable and easier to retract during surgery, which significantly lowers the risk of complications, shortens operative time, and facilitates a smoother recovery.

This preparatory phase is strongly supported by clinical evidence. Studies consistently show that a very low-calorie diet (VLCD) or a low-calorie, high-protein diet in the weeks preceding surgery effectively reduces liver volume and hepatic fat content. The standard protocol typically lasts 2 to 4 weeks, with the specific macronutrient composition and calorie target being individually prescribed by your bariatric team.

The core dietary principles during this phase include:

  • High Protein Intake: Essential for preserving lean muscle mass during rapid weight loss and promoting post-operative healing. Sources often include lean meats, fish, eggs, and protein shakes.
  • Severe Carbohydrate Restriction: Particularly refined sugars and starches. This depletion of glycogen stores forces the body to utilize fat, including liver fat, for energy.
  • Adequate Hydration: Consuming sufficient non-caloric fluids is vital to support metabolism and prevent dehydration.
  • Essential Vitamin and Mineral Supplementation: Initiated pre-operatively to correct any deficiencies and establish a crucial lifelong habit.
Clinical Insight: The pre-op diet is not merely a weight-loss tool; it is a metabolic preparation. Adherence is one of the strongest predictors of surgical ease and early post-operative success. Patients who struggle with compliance should communicate this to their team immediately, as it may indicate a need for additional nutritional counseling or psychological support to ensure readiness for the lifelong dietary changes post-surgery.

It is imperative to follow the specific plan provided by your accredited bariatric center. Individuals with certain medical conditions, such as chronic kidney disease, severe liver disease other than fatty liver, or a history of eating disorders, require careful, supervised modification of this standard protocol. Never initiate a severe calorie-restricted diet without the direct guidance of your bariatric surgeon and registered dietitian.

2. The Scientific Basis of Pre-Gastric Sleeve Nutrition

The Scientific Basis of Pre-Gastric Sleeve Nutrition

The pre-operative diet for gastric sleeve surgery, often called a liver-shrinking diet, is a critical component of surgical preparation. Its primary objectives are not merely weight loss but to enhance surgical safety and improve post-operative outcomes. The protocol is grounded in specific physiological goals.

The most well-supported rationale is the reduction of liver volume and intra-abdominal fat. A fatty, enlarged liver can obstruct the surgeon's view and access to the stomach, increasing the risk of complications, operative time, and the potential for conversion to an open procedure. A meta-analysis of randomized controlled trials confirms that very-low-calorie diets (VLCDs) in the 2-4 weeks preceding surgery significantly reduce liver size and improve intraoperative conditions.

Beyond liver reduction, the pre-surgical diet serves several other evidence-based purposes:

  • Metabolic Stabilization: It can improve glycemic control in patients with type 2 diabetes and reduce blood pressure, creating a more stable baseline for anesthesia.
  • Initiation of Behavioral Change: It begins the essential transition to the restrictive, protein-focused, and low-sugar eating pattern required after surgery.
  • Reduction of Surgical Risk: By mobilizing visceral fat, it may decrease technical difficulty and potentially lower the risk of venous thromboembolism.
Clinical Insight: The evidence for liver shrinkage is robust, but the optimal macronutrient composition and duration of the pre-op diet are areas of ongoing research. Most protocols are high-protein, low-carbohydrate, and low-fat, but specific calorie levels (typically 800-1200 kcal/day) must be individualized by the surgical team based on a patient's starting BMI, comorbidities, and nutritional status.

It is crucial to understand that this is a medically supervised regimen. Individuals with certain conditions—such as severe kidney or liver disease (unrelated to fatty liver), a history of eating disorders, or those on specific medications like insulin or diuretics—require extreme caution and must follow a plan tailored and monitored by their bariatric team. Self-initiating a severe calorie restriction without medical oversight can be dangerous.

In summary, the pre-surgical diet is a foundational, evidence-driven step to minimize surgical risk and prepare the body metabolically and behaviorally for the profound changes following sleeve gastrectomy.

3. Contraindications and Precautions for Pre-Surgery Diets

Contraindications and Precautions for Pre-Surgery Diets

While a structured pre-operative diet is a standard and evidence-based component of preparing for gastric sleeve surgery, it is not universally appropriate for every individual. The primary goal of this diet is to reduce liver volume and visceral fat to improve surgical safety and access. However, its restrictive nature and specific macronutrient composition necessitate careful consideration of a patient's overall health status.

Certain medical conditions are considered contraindications or require significant modification and close medical supervision. Individuals with the following conditions must consult their bariatric surgeon and a registered dietitian before initiating any pre-surgery diet plan:

  • Chronic Kidney Disease (CKD): High-protein diets, which are common in pre-op protocols, can place excessive strain on compromised kidneys. Protein intake must be carefully tailored and monitored.
  • Severe Liver Disease: While the diet aims to reduce liver fat, pre-existing cirrhosis or severe hepatic impairment alters nutritional metabolism and requires a hepatologist's input.
  • Uncontrolled Type 1 Diabetes or Brittle Diabetes: Rapid changes in carbohydrate intake can lead to dangerous hypoglycemic or hyperglycemic events. Meticulous blood glucose monitoring and insulin adjustment are mandatory.
  • Active Gallbladder Disease: Very low-fat diets can precipitate gallstone formation or biliary colic. Prophylactic medication or specific dietary adjustments may be necessary.
  • History of Eating Disorders: The restrictive nature of the diet can trigger disordered eating patterns or a psychological relapse. A mental health professional specializing in eating disorders should be involved in the care plan.

Clinical Insight: From a surgical safety perspective, the pre-op diet is non-negotiable for most patients. However, a "one-size-fits-all" approach is clinically irresponsible. The presence of comorbidities doesn't always mean the diet is off the table; it means the protocol must be rigorously individualized. For instance, a patient with CKD may follow a modified plan with controlled, high-biological-value protein, while someone with a significant psychiatric history may need more frequent check-ins with their support team. Full transparency with your surgical team about your complete medical history is the most critical precaution you can take.

Furthermore, individuals taking specific medications, such as diuretics, anticoagulants, or medications for heart failure, require medical review. The diet-induced shifts in fluid balance, nutrient levels, and body composition can affect medication efficacy and electrolyte stability.

The evidence strongly supports the role of a pre-operative liver-reducing diet in improving surgical outcomes. The precautionary principle, however, dictates that its implementation must be preceded by a comprehensive medical evaluation to identify and mitigate risks for vulnerable subpopulations. Always initiate this dietary phase under the direct guidance of your accredited bariatric program.

4. Implementing a 30-Day Pre-Surgery Meal Plan: Key Steps

Implementing a 30-Day Pre-Surgery Meal Plan: Key Steps

A structured 30-day pre-operative diet is a critical component of preparing for gastric sleeve surgery. Its primary goals are to reduce liver size and visceral fat, thereby improving surgical safety and access, and to initiate the metabolic and behavioral changes required for long-term success. This preparation is strongly supported by clinical evidence, with studies consistently showing it lowers intraoperative risks and may improve early post-operative outcomes.

Implementing this plan requires a methodical approach. The following key steps provide a framework, but it is imperative to follow the specific macronutrient, calorie, and supplement instructions provided by your surgical team, as protocols vary.

Core Implementation Steps

  • Week 1-2: Transition and Foundation. Begin by eliminating sugar-sweetened beverages, refined carbohydrates, and high-fat foods. Focus on establishing regular meal times and incorporating lean protein sources (e.g., skinless poultry, fish, tofu, low-fat dairy), non-starchy vegetables, and a limited portion of whole grains. This phase builds discipline and stabilizes blood sugar.
  • Week 3-4: Pre-operative Liver Reduction Diet (Liquid/Modified). Most programs transition to a very low-calorie, high-protein, low-carbohydrate regimen for the final two weeks. This often involves medically formulated meal replacement shakes, clear broths, sugar-free gelatin, and approved vegetables. Adherence during this phase is non-negotiable for optimal liver shrinkage.
  • Hydration Protocol. Consume a minimum of 64 ounces of non-caloric, non-carbonated fluids daily (water, herbal tea). Sip consistently between meals, not with them, to avoid stretching the nascent stomach pouch and to maintain hydration status.
  • Behavioral Integration. Practice mindful eating: eat slowly, chew thoroughly, and stop at the first sensation of fullness. This habit is essential for post-surgery adaptation and preventing complications.

Clinical Perspective: The efficacy of the pre-op diet for liver reduction is well-documented. However, its impact on long-term weight loss maintenance is less clear and appears highly dependent on sustained post-operative lifestyle changes. The diet is metabolically demanding; individuals with conditions like uncontrolled diabetes, advanced kidney disease, or a history of eating disorders require close medical supervision and a potentially modified plan. Always coordinate this preparation with your bariatric surgeon and dietitian.

This 30-day plan is not merely a dietary restriction but a proactive investment in your surgical outcome. It tests commitment and lays the foundational skills for the lifelong nutritional management required after a gastric sleeve. Any deviation from the prescribed plan should be discussed immediately with your healthcare team.

5. Monitoring Health and Seeking Professional Advice

Monitoring Health and Seeking Professional Advice

The preoperative phase of a gastric sleeve procedure is a critical period of physiological and metabolic preparation. Systematic self-monitoring and professional oversight are not optional; they are foundational to surgical safety and long-term success. This dual approach ensures your body is optimally prepared and identifies any potential issues that could complicate surgery or recovery.

Essential Health Metrics to Track

Consistently monitoring key health indicators provides objective data for you and your clinical team. Focus on the following:

  • Weight: Track weekly, not daily, to observe trends and ensure you are meeting any prescribed preoperative weight loss goals, which are strongly evidence-based for reducing surgical risk and liver size.
  • Hydration: Monitor urine color (aiming for pale yellow) and output. Dehydration is a common preoperative risk on a liquid or restricted diet.
  • Blood Glucose: For individuals with diabetes or insulin resistance, regular monitoring as directed by your endocrinologist is crucial for stabilizing metabolic parameters before surgery.
  • Energy & Symptoms: Note persistent fatigue, dizziness, headaches, or nausea, which could indicate inadequate caloric intake, micronutrient deficiency, or other issues requiring adjustment.

Clinical Insight: From a surgical and nutritional standpoint, the data from this monitoring period is invaluable. Trends in weight loss help assess dietary adherence and metabolic adaptation. Symptoms like fatigue are often multifactorial; they may stem from carbohydrate restriction, electrolyte imbalance, or simply the psychological stress of dietary change. Documenting these details allows your team to provide targeted, rather than generic, advice.

The Non-Negotiable Role of Professional Guidance

While patient engagement is vital, the preoperative diet must be executed under direct medical supervision. Your bariatric team—typically including a surgeon, dietitian, and often a psychologist—designs your plan based on your unique health profile.

  • Dietitian Consultations: These sessions are essential for tailoring the meal plan, ensuring nutritional adequacy, and troubleshooting practical challenges like food aversions or preparation.
  • Medical Clearance: Your surgeon and primary care physician must review your overall health status. This is particularly critical for individuals with conditions like chronic kidney disease, liver disease, or a history of eating disorders, for whom standard preoperative diets may need significant modification.
  • Supplement Protocol: Initiate any prescribed vitamin and mineral supplements (e.g., multivitamin, calcium, vitamin D) before surgery as directed. This begins correcting common deficiencies and establishes a lifelong habit.

Actionable Takeaway: View the 30-day preoperative period as a collaborative diagnostic phase. Your role is to consistently implement the plan and report observations; your clinical team's role is to interpret that data and optimize the pathway to surgery. Never make significant deviations from your prescribed diet or supplement regimen without first consulting your bariatric dietitian or surgeon.

6. Questions & Expert Insights

Is a 30-day pre-sleeve diet absolutely necessary, or can I just follow my surgeon's general advice?

While a structured 30-day plan is a common and beneficial protocol, its absolute necessity is surgeon- and program-dependent. The primary, non-negotiable goal is to achieve a significant reduction in liver size and visceral fat. This "liver-shrinking diet" is critical for surgical safety, as it improves operative field visibility and reduces complication risks. A formal 30-day plan provides a clear, evidence-based framework to ensure consistent adherence to the required low-calorie, low-carbohydrate, and high-protein intake. However, some surgical programs may prescribe a 2-week regimen with equal rigor. The key is not the exact number of days but strict compliance with the macronutrient and calorie targets your surgical team provides. Deviating from their specific instructions, regardless of the timeline, can jeopardize the procedure.

Expert Insight: Clinically, we view the pre-operative diet as the first major test of a patient's readiness for the lifelong dietary changes post-surgery. Adherence correlates with both surgical outcomes and longer-term success. It's less about the calendar and more about demonstrating the behavioral shift.

What are the potential risks or side effects of this pre-operative diet, and who should be especially cautious?

The very-low-calorie diet (VLCD) required pre-surgery carries specific risks. Common side effects include fatigue, headaches, constipation, lightheadedness, and cold intolerance as the body adapts to ketosis. More serious risks involve nutrient deficiencies, gallstone formation from rapid fat metabolism, and exacerbation of underlying conditions. Individuals with a history of eating disorders should undertake this diet only under close supervision from both their bariatric team and a mental health professional, as restrictive protocols can trigger relapse. Those with kidney disease must have their protein intake meticulously managed by a nephrologist. Patients with uncontrolled diabetes require vigilant glucose monitoring to prevent hypoglycemia when reducing carbohydrate intake. Always disclose your full medical history to your bariatric team before starting.

When should I talk to my doctor before starting this plan, and what information should I bring?

You must consult your bariatric surgeon or a registered dietitian specializing in bariatrics before initiating any pre-surgical diet. This is not optional. Do not start a generic plan found online. Bring the following to your appointment: 1) A complete list of all medications and supplements, including over-the-counter drugs, as dosages (especially for diabetes or blood pressure) may need adjustment. 2) Your full medical history, including any issues with kidneys, liver, heart, or mental health. 3) A record of your typical eating patterns and any past dietary attempts. 4) A list of your questions and concerns. This conversation ensures the diet is tailored to your health status, aligns with your surgeon's specific protocol, and is initiated at the correct time relative to your surgery date.

Expert Insight: The pre-operative consultation is a two-way street. It's our chance to medically clear you, but it's also your opportunity to assess the program's support structure. Ask about access to the dietitian post-op and their protocol for managing side effects during this phase.

How strong is the evidence linking strict pre-op diet adherence to better long-term weight loss?

The evidence is strong and consistent for immediate surgical outcomes, such as reduced liver volume, shorter operating times, and lower complication rates. For long-term weight loss (e.g., 1-5 years post-op), the data is compelling but more observational in nature. Multiple studies show a significant correlation between excellent pre-operative diet adherence and greater excess weight loss at 12 and 24 months. The prevailing hypothesis is that this period serves as a "behavioral primer," helping patients establish the protein-prioritizing, portion-controlled, and hydration-focused habits critical for post-op success. However, it is not a guaranteed predictor, as long-term outcomes are multifactorial, involving ongoing dietary compliance, physical activity, psychological support, and physiological factors. Consider the pre-op diet as laying the essential foundational groundwork for your journey.
